
This month, I’ve been leaning into simplicity.
Not fancy systems or complicated workflows.
Just small routines that stop everything from feeling overwhelming.
Here’s what’s helping me keep things running smoothly behind the scenes.
- A non-negotiable weekly reset session.
Every week, I carve out a little time to step back from client work and get everything back in order. Inbox cleared, priorities reset, loose ends tied up. It stops small things from building into overwhelm.
- A very simple inbox rule: do it, delegate it, or delete it.
If an email doesn’t fall into one of those categories, it doesn’t stay sitting there taking up mental space. It has reduced a lot of decision fatigue.
- Time blocking instead of endless to-do lists.
I don’t write tasks down; I assign them a time. Even rough blocks make my day feel more manageable, rather than endless scroll of things to do.
- A running brain dump space.
Everything gets written down. Ideas, reminders, tasks, random thoughts, nothing stays in my head. It helps reduce the mental noise.
- Focused work sprints instead of multitasking all day.
I’ve stopped trying to do everything at once. Shorter, focused blocks of work are more productive than long, chaotic days.
The simpler things are behind the scenes, the calmer your business feels overall.
